Nice work on the Pellgrove tile cache! One thing for folks new to this layer: eviction here is deliberately lazy, so don't panic if memory sits near the ceiling — that's by design. The hot-path is the lookup, and the miss penalty is a full re-render, which is why the knobs matter so much. The current tuning values are as follows.

tuning table, kawep-tawif:
CAPS = {
    "olidor": 80,
    "belion": 7,
    "quenys": 225,
    "druox": 839,
    "fraath": 482,
}

CI Troubleshooting: Eventweave Schema Registry. If the compat-check stage fails intermittently, it is usually because the registry pod on the staging cluster restarts mid-fetch, leaving a partial schema cache. Retrying the job blindly hides the problem; instead, clear the cache volume and re-run the registration step so every event subject is re-validated against the latest compatibility rules. Document any manual intervention in the job notes. The token identifying the exact registry build is printed below.

build token for tafof-yahig: htk4_d94a

## Step 4: Point Squatwatch at the new registry mirror

Welcome aboard! Squatwatch is our typo-squatting scanner, and after the Harbrook migration it needs to talk to the new mirror instead of the old one. Don't copy settings from legacy docs — half of them are stale. Pull the fresh values from the platform vault, then restart the worker. Use exactly the following configuration values.

deployment values, bahop-fahag:
[silok]
host = silok.lumictech.test
user = silok_svc
database = silok_prod